diff options
author | markj <markj@FreeBSD.org> | 2014-08-04 18:52:26 +0000 |
---|---|---|
committer | markj <markj@FreeBSD.org> | 2014-08-04 18:52:26 +0000 |
commit | 99b1d997d7c2bea95649a6e3f27953035684bd24 (patch) | |
tree | 1927aeb2bf090ca7ed36d4900372e7e9f32ade2a /cddl/contrib/opensolaris/lib/libdtrace/common/dt_provider.c | |
parent | 83f0bdc908f57f74685e6e770d45c6bc67070d78 (diff) | |
download | FreeBSD-src-99b1d997d7c2bea95649a6e3f27953035684bd24.zip FreeBSD-src-99b1d997d7c2bea95649a6e3f27953035684bd24.tar.gz |
Preserve the errno value of an ioctl before calling free(3). Previously,
errno was very occasionally being clobbered, resulting in a bogus error from
dt_consume() and thus an error from dtrace(1).
MFC after: 2 weeks
Diffstat (limited to 'cddl/contrib/opensolaris/lib/libdtrace/common/dt_provider.c')
0 files changed, 0 insertions, 0 deletions